Tourist News - By Judith Hansen

  ....A shingle style "cottage" Cape Arundel Inn sits prominently by the sea, enjoying dramatic and bold ocean views of the rocky coast and Walker's Point. The inn began life as a private summer mansion and retains the atmosphere of a grand seaside home. It offers five star creative dining and service in a dining room where every table affords guests the feeling of being on a ship as they watch waves breaking on the rocks or a rainbow shimmering over the broad expanse of ocean. In the foreground is the tranquil view of breathtaking ledge gardens. Fabulous views, grand dining, a stunning collection of local art and lush and imaginative gardens all contribute to an experience that will bring you back again and again...
